Abstract :
Smart phone is becoming increasingly popular. In view of the characteristics of its portability, the smart phone has been widely used as a mobile medical platform. However, display is the main function in current mobile medical model based on smart phone. The deeper analysis potentials of this model had not yet been developed. In this paper, use pulse signal as an example, new modes of smart phones in the mobile medical use of Android-based Smartphone is explored. The acquisition, transmission and analysis of pulse signal were achieved through the development of a new mobile healthcare system. Especially, the pulse signal was captured based on the mobile phone camera and further analyzed by smart phone. As Smartphone complete signal acquisition, analysis, and network communications capabilities, a Smartphone-based self-organizing medical data-sharing network was proposed in this paper.
